Head gets off to a flyer in Norway
ENGLAND’S Samantha Head made a fine start to stand joint second after the first round of the SAS Ladies Masters.
The Bedford-based 36-year-old hit nine birdies at Larvik Golf Club in Norway – including six in a row from the ninth – to lie seven under alongside Italy’s Veronica Zorzi and Sophie Giquel of France.
That trio was four shots adrift of leader Lisa Holm Sorensen who shot an 11-under 62. Sorensen’s round equalled the lowest ever score on the Ladies European Tour, previously held by England’s Kirsty Taylor and Swede Nina Reis.
